The nearest major airports for your trip to Vagamo

Flying into Vágamo, Norway, can be done through several major airports. Molde Airport (MOL) is approximately 135.2km away, with nearby hotels like the 4-star Molde Fjordhotell, located 6.4km from the airport, and the 4-star Scandic Alexandra, 4.8km away. Sogndal Airport (SOG) is about 130.4km from Vágamo, with the 4-star Quality Hotel Sogndal 8.0km from the airport and the 3-star Best Western Laegreid Hotell also 8.0km away. Røros Airport (RRS) is located 140.0km away, with the 4-star Røros Hotell just 1.4km from the airport, providing convenient access for travellers.

What is the best area to stay in Vagamo?
The best area to stay in Vågåmo is right in the village centre, particularly near the Vågåvatnet lake and the historic Vågå Church.

This central area is the heart of Vågåmo, offering easy access to local amenities and attractions. The main road, Rv 15, runs through here, making it simple to navigate. You'll find a selection of shops, eateries, and cultural sites within a short stroll. The Vågå Church, a beautiful stave church, is a prominent landmark here, and the surrounding area offers pleasant walks along the lake.

For couples looking for a tranquil getaway with access to nature and local culture, staying in the village centre is ideal. You can enjoy quiet evenings by the lake, explore the historic church, and have convenient access to local dining options. It's a great base for exploring the surrounding Jotunheimen National Park, with many hiking trails starting a short drive away.

Families will also find the village centre a good choice due to its convenience. With amenities close at hand and gentle lakeside paths, it offers a relaxed environment.
When is the best time to go to Vagamo?
The best time to visit Vagamo is during the summer months, from June to August, when the weather is at its warmest and the days are long.

During this period, you'll experience average temperatures ranging from 15°C to 20°C, making it ideal for outdoor activities. The extended daylight hours, with the sun setting very late, provide ample time to explore the region's natural beauty and cultural sites. This is also when most local attractions and tourist facilities are fully operational.

For those who enjoy hiking and exploring the national parks, July and August are particularly good months. The trails in Jotunheimen and Rondane National Parks are typically clear of snow, and the wildflowers are in bloom, creating stunning landscapes. This period is great for travellers who want to make the most of the majestic Norwegian scenery.

If you're interested in a quieter experience with beautiful autumn colours, September can also be a lovely time to visit. While the weather starts to get cooler, the landscape transforms with vibrant hues, and there are fewer crowds.
